Pawtucket Board of License Commissioners
January 25, 2012
A regular session of the Pawtucket Board of License Commissioners is held Wednesday, January 25, 2012, at 6:58 p.m., in the City Council Chambers, City Hall, 137 Roosevelt Avenue, Pawtucket, RI.
Present – Chairperson Moran, Councilors Barry, Chadwick, Hodge, Tetreault, Vitali and Wildenhain.
Absent – Councilors Barros and O’Neill.
Chairperson Moran presides.
The reading of the records of January 11, 2012 is dispensed with and the records are APPROVED as prepared by the Clerk.

Communication from Major Bruce Moreau, Police Department, to Pawtucket City Council, Board of License Commissioners. (Assault at Corina’s Pub Inc., 584 Smithfield Ave) is READ AND ORDERED FILED.
THE CHAIR RECOGNIZES COUNCILOR CHADWICK.
With majority consent of the Council, the following motion made by Councilor Chadwick, seconded by Councilor Wildenhain, is PASSED on a unanimous voice vote:
The Clerk is instructed to issue a summons to Corina’s Pub Inc., 584 Smithfield Ave, to appear at a FORMAL HEARING on Wednesday, February 8, 2012, for the following reasons:
1. Failure to maintain control of patrons and/or endangering the health, safety and welfare of the general public and/or permitting the place where you are licensed to sell beverages to become disorderly as to annoy and disturb the persons inhabiting or residing in the neighborhood and/or permitting any of the laws of this state to be violated in the neighborhood, specifically, on or about December 8, 2011 (See attached Police Narrative Report)
THE CHAIR RECOGNIZES COUNCILOR CHADWICK.
With majority consent of the Council, the following motion made by Councilor Chadwick, seconded by Councilors Barry and Wildenhain, is PASSED on a unanimous voice vote:
The Clerk is instructed to issue a summons to J Lee’s and Mingos Entertainment, Inc. d/b/a Jay-L Mingos Sports Bar and Grille, 602 Smithfield Ave, to appear at an INFORMAL HEARING on Wednesday, February 8, 2012, for the following reasons:
Councilor Chadwick has been unable to contact the license holder and is asking that the license holder appear to address the Board of License Commissions regarding concerns from the neighbors regarding this establishment.
